What Are Megaways Slots?
Megaways is a patented reel mechanic developed by Australian studio Big Time Gaming (BTG). Unlike traditional slots where every spin produces the same grid layout, Megaways slots feature a dynamic reel system that randomly changes the number of symbols on each reel with every single spin. Most Megaways games use six reels, and each reel can display anywhere from two to seven symbols at once. That variable height is the engine behind the mechanic's enormous win-way potential.
Because wins in Megaways games are counted by "ways" rather than fixed paylines, the number of active ways shifts constantly. On a standard six-reel Megaways game with up to seven symbols per reel, the theoretical maximum reaches 117,649 ways to win on a single spin. That figure has become almost a brand signature for the format and is why you'll see it plastered on promotional materials for dozens of titles released through 2026.
How the Reel Mechanic Actually Works
Understanding the mechanics makes the experience far more engaging. Here is what happens on every spin in a typical Megaways slot:
- Random reel height: Before the reels stop, a random number generator (RNG) independently assigns a height — between 2 and 7 symbols — to each reel. You can watch this play out in real time as the reels tumble into place.
- Ways calculation: The total number of ways to win equals the product of each reel's symbol count. If reels land at 3 × 5 × 7 × 6 × 4 × 7, the math produces 17,640 active ways for that single spin.
- Cascading reels (Avalanche): Almost every Megaways title pairs the mechanic with a cascade feature. Winning symbols disappear, new ones fall from above, and consecutive wins can build a chain reaction within a single paid spin — no additional bet required.
- Horizontal reel: Many Megaways games include a small horizontal reel (often four symbols wide) sitting above the main grid. Symbols landing there act as wilds or multipliers, adding another layer of volatility.
Combining random reel heights with cascades and multipliers is what drives the headline RTP figures (commonly 96–97%) and the high volatility associated with Megaways games. Big wins are possible but not frequent — which is the trade-off players accept when choosing the format.
Key Features to Look for in Megaways Titles
Not all Megaways games are created equal. When evaluating a new title in 2026, pay attention to these elements before you commit real money:
- Maximum win potential: Check the slot's stated maximum win (e.g., 50,000x or 150,000x your bet). Higher ceilings generally mean longer losing streaks between significant payouts.
- Free spins structure: Most Megaways games award free spins with increasing multipliers. Look for whether the multiplier resets or carries over between spins — it makes a meaningful difference to long-term hit rate.
- Unlimited win multiplier: Some titles let the multiplier grow without a cap during bonus rounds. This is the feature responsible for the record-breaking sessions you see shared online.
- Buy-bonus availability: Many jurisdictions allow a paid bonus-buy option that skips straight to free spins. This accelerates session pace but at a proportionally higher cost — factor it into your budget accordingly.

Managing Your Bankroll on High-Volatility Slots
Because Megaways games are almost universally high-volatility, bankroll discipline matters more than on lower-volatility formats. A practical approach is to keep individual spins to no more than 1–2% of your total session budget. This gives you enough spins to realistically hit a bonus round without exhausting your funds during a cold streak. Setting a hard stop-loss limit before you open the game — and sticking to it — removes the emotional decision-making that often leads to chasing losses.
It also helps to treat the free-spins bonus as the main event. Megaways games are designed so that the majority of significant wins come from within bonus rounds rather than base-game spins. Patience during the base game is part of the format's intended experience.

What does 117,649 ways to win actually mean?
It means the maximum number of unique symbol combinations that can form a winning line on a given spin. In a six-reel Megaways game where every reel shows seven symbols simultaneously, multiplying 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 equals 117,649. In practice this maximum is reached only occasionally — most spins produce a significantly lower ways count.
Are Megaways slots fairer than regular slots?
Fairness is determined by RTP (return to player) and certification, not the mechanic itself. Many Megaways games publish RTPs between 96% and 97%, which is competitive with standard video slots. The key difference is volatility: Megaways games tend to pay less frequently but with larger individual wins when they do land. Always check the RTP in the game's paytable before playing.
